Cabbage rolls with rice and vegetables

Cabbage leaves wrapped around rice, vegetables and mushrooms, served with warm tomato sauce.

Let’s get cooking

Method

  1. Finely dice the garlic, carrot, green pepper and thoroughly washed leek. Soften in all the oil with half the salt over medium-low heat for 10 minutes.

  2. Chop and add the mushrooms and cook for 5 minutes. Add the rice and hot vegetable stock. Simmer for about 18 minutes until the rice is tender and the liquid absorbed. Turn off the heat and leave covered for 5 minutes.

  3. Meanwhile, boil the water with the remaining salt. Blanch the cabbage leaves in batches for 5-7 minutes until flexible. Drain and discard the water. Shave down the thick ribs with a knife, divide all the filling between the 12 leaves and roll up, folding the sides inwards.

  4. Preheat the oven to 200°C conventional. Place the rolls seam-side down in a baking dish and bake for 10-12 minutes until hot throughout. Heat all the tomato sauce in a small saucepan and divide between four plates. Serve three rolls per person and finish with the parsley.
